Vasodilators of the mixed action

To the vasodilators of the mixed action, i.e., to the medicines, which realize their effects both at the level of resistance (arteries), and capacitive (veins) vessels, relates the preparation nitroprusside sodium.

Nitroprussid sodium is the powerful vaso-dilatator of short action, which, enlarging arterial and venous vessels, decreases total peripheral vascular resistance and decreases the venous recovery to the heart it, i.e., reduces preliminary and afterload to the myocardium. This system action of preparation leads to the essential unloading of heart, decreasing the need of myocardium for oxygen, improvement in the intracardiac hemodynamics, increase in the effectiveness in the work of heart, dose-dependent lowering in the arterial pressure (its level it is reduced depending on the dose of the intravenously introduced preparation).

The mechanism of the action of nitroprusside of sodium is analogous to the mechanism of the action of organic nitrates and is caused by the presence in it of the properties of the donor of the oxide of nitrogen (NO).

In the clinical practice nitroprusside of sodium is used only intravenously for stopping of heavy hypertonic crises, treatment of the heavy forms of heart insufficiency, and also for the controlled hypotonia during the surgical interventions. Against the background the application of preparation is possible the development of tachycardia, head be ill, muscular fasciculation (from Lat. fasciculatio - involuntary reduction of muscular fibers).
